Commit Graph

14867 Commits

Author SHA1 Message Date
Alex Sharov
6639be6049
save (#2913) 2021-11-04 17:23:45 +07:00
alex.sharov
f1a493914f save 2021-11-04 16:05:33 +07:00
alex.sharov
5d0f081a9c save 2021-11-04 15:45:55 +07:00
Alex Sharov
1a45f26a7c
move (#2910) 2021-11-04 08:25:40 +00:00
Alex Sharov
686721b6c6
EliasFano: fix jump calculation, fuzzing to trigger jump logic (#2912) 2021-11-04 13:25:34 +07:00
Alex Sharov
702631bf6f
prohibit change prune mode (#2908) 2021-11-03 20:05:52 +07:00
Alex Sharov
c7db8a2e8d
prohibit change prune mode (#2907) 2021-11-03 18:05:02 +07:00
Giulio rebuffo
51d29f1d98
Added terminalTotalDifficulty field in ChainConfig (#2900) 2021-11-03 08:40:24 +07:00
Alex Sharov
5e54b27aa4
increase grpc meassage limit (#2905) 2021-11-02 22:01:47 +07:00
alex.sharov
132bce6066 fix miss-type of cli param: txpool.globalbasefeeslots 2021-11-02 21:49:46 +07:00
Alex Sharov
70461e4e68
Recsplit: add first byte of hash to txn payload (#2902) 2021-11-02 14:35:09 +07:00
Alex Sharov
8c6c9527db
Drop --txpool.v1 flag (#2901) 2021-11-02 09:35:58 +07:00
alex.sharov
bfb26e547d derive_chainid_no_alloc 2021-11-01 15:02:43 +07:00
Alex Sharov
cc951ead7b
derive_chainid_no_alloc (#2899) 2021-11-01 11:17:01 +07:00
Alex Sharov
5caf839c4b
pre-alloc uin256 for chainID derive (#2898) 2021-11-01 09:42:48 +07:00
Giulio rebuffo
e3585d706b
Added serenity consensus engine (#2893)
* added serenity engine

* added serenity engine
2021-11-01 09:40:36 +07:00
Alex Sharov
6f055e7adc
Recsplit: call ef.Build and set ef.prevOffset (#2897) 2021-11-01 09:24:06 +07:00
Andrew Ashikhmin
1214302a19
Arrow Glacier network upgrade (#2896) 2021-10-31 20:31:18 +07:00
Alex Sharov
3d63c93b3d
Recsplit: add hack recsplitLookup for test (#2895) 2021-10-31 10:20:31 +07:00
alex.sharov
e95b63d404 add hack to dockerfile 2021-10-31 07:39:47 +07:00
ledgerwatch
04f7fe468a
hack to print headers (#2892)
Co-authored-by: Alexey Sharp <alexeysharp@Alexeys-iMac.local>
2021-10-30 12:27:30 +01:00
alex.sharov
5e829d39bc mdbx_v0.11.1 2021-10-29 08:17:09 +07:00
alex.sharov
02e1bf72fd mdbx: increase augment to 16 * default 2021-10-28 21:53:36 +07:00
Alex Sharov
fc010b77ee
Switch sentry mock to pool v2 (#2885)
* save

* save

* save

* save

* save

* save

* save

* pool v2 docs

* pool v2 docs

* pool v2 docs

* save

* save

* save

* save

* save

* save

* save
2021-10-28 21:18:34 +07:00
Dean
83f780cab1
Update README.md (#2887)
typo
2021-10-28 20:00:39 +07:00
Igor Mandrigin
055660dea0 Merge branch 'devel' of github.com:ledgerwatch/turbo-geth into devel 2021-10-28 12:51:11 +02:00
alex.sharov
e2ec9f7621 pool v2 docs 2021-10-28 17:50:49 +07:00
alex.sharov
e366abd9e8 pool v2 docs 2021-10-28 17:49:40 +07:00
Igor Mandrigin
3fb0517219 Merge branch 'stable' into devel 2021-10-28 12:49:15 +02:00
Igor Mandrigin
237592581b begin 2021.11.01 release cycle 2021-10-28 11:28:21 +02:00
ledgerwatch
79b5de6d8e
Update header_algos.go (#2882) 2021-10-28 09:17:03 +01:00
ledgerwatch
9aea0bba81
Revert "Correct initial sync in no p2p discovery mode (#2877)" (#2881)
This reverts commit 810c004d65.
2021-10-28 08:55:02 +01:00
Alex Sharov
effa51ebc8
Pool: remove rules from func signatures (#2880) 2021-10-28 10:13:47 +07:00
Alex Sharov
84da57f62c
revert run only stage.Headers at first cycle (#2879) 2021-10-28 10:13:00 +07:00
ledgerwatch
810c004d65
Correct initial sync in no p2p discovery mode (#2877)
Co-authored-by: Alexey Sharp <alexeysharp@Alexeys-iMac.local>
2021-10-27 18:47:51 +01:00
ledgerwatch
3f21910963
Update preverified headers (main net, roosten), update skip analysis block (#2875)
* Preverified headers

* Update skip analysis

Co-authored-by: Alexey Sharp <alexeysharp@Alexeys-iMac.local>
2021-10-27 17:16:20 +01:00
ledgerwatch
113a9be3b8
[header download] Preserve heap invariant in SentRequest function (#2873)
* [header download] Preserve heap invariant in SentRequest function

* Update header_algos.go
2021-10-27 12:34:01 +01:00
Alex Sharov
9ae67fee44
Mdbx reduce augment limit to 8*default (#2871) 2021-10-27 13:17:34 +07:00
alex.sharov
a61f1af95e grafana: up to version v8.2.2 2021-10-27 08:49:20 +07:00
alex.sharov
d296617b2e up enode db limit 2021-10-27 08:19:25 +07:00
Alex Sharov
33efae07b2
more p2p fuzz (#2869) 2021-10-26 14:08:39 +07:00
Alex Sharov
83593c28c2
recsplit: bigger bufio buffer (#2867) 2021-10-26 11:19:56 +07:00
Леонид Юрьев (Leonid Yuriev)
adf172cdae
update libmdbx submodule to v0.11.1.1. (#2868)
In libmdbx >= v0.11.1, the database signature is automatically updated,
which is important to prevent false positive diagnostics of a database
corruption due to the shortcomings of older versions of the library.

Please refer to the ChangeLog for more historical information and actual TODOs.
https://github.com/erthink/libmdbx/blob/master/ChangeLog.md

Release notes: https://github.com/erthink/libmdbx/releases/tag/v0.11.1

Signed-off-by: Leonid Yuriev <leo@yuriev.ru>
2021-10-26 08:59:59 +07:00
alex.sharov
95f240d597 enable pool test 2021-10-25 17:15:56 +07:00
alex.sharov
42b84026c2 skip 2021-10-25 17:14:45 +07:00
Alex Sharov
5d7904c133
erl.collector - move logPrefix to constructor (#2866) 2021-10-25 15:09:43 +07:00
Alex Sharov
b3509f2dcb
PoolV2: intrinsic gas (#2865) 2021-10-25 08:52:36 +07:00
alex.sharov
d49e25d748 muted txpool 2021-10-24 18:20:53 +07:00
jt9897253
ac04db824c
Eth2 does not work with --prune.r.older=2_000_000 (#2864)
The recommended pruning parameter `--prune.r.older=2_000_000` prunes too many blocks to successfully sync an Eth2 client.

At the time of writing, we're at block 13411141. That means with the above prune parameter, recipes of blocks older than 11411141 are pruned. This misses some required blocks, as the deposit contract was deployed at block 11184524 (see option `--contract-deployment-block` from [here](https://docs.prylabs.network/docs/prysm-usage/parameters/))

Instead, use the new `--prune.r.before 11184524` option together with `--prune htc`
2021-10-22 21:43:42 +07:00
Alex Sharov
1aee17c120
force some rw tx when db open, to allow mdbx up version signature (#2862)
* save

* save
2021-10-22 10:13:20 +07:00